隨著移動設(shè)備的普及,越來越多的用戶通過手機訪問WordPress網(wǎng)站。然而,部分站長可能會遇到移動端菜單無法打開的問題,這直接影響用戶體驗和網(wǎng)站轉(zhuǎn)化率。本文將分析導(dǎo)致該問題的常見原因,并提供相應(yīng)的解決方案。
常見原因
1. 主題兼容性問題
某些WordPress主題可能未針對移動端進行優(yōu)化,導(dǎo)致菜單功能失效,尤其是在響應(yīng)式設(shè)計不完善的情況下。
2. 插件沖突
安裝的某些插件可能與主題的移動端菜單功能沖突,例如緩存插件、優(yōu)化插件或安全插件。
3. JavaScript錯誤
如果網(wǎng)站的JavaScript代碼存在錯誤,可能會阻止菜單按鈕的正常觸發(fā)。
4. CSS樣式覆蓋
自定義CSS代碼可能覆蓋了主題默認(rèn)的移動端菜單樣式,導(dǎo)致菜單無法顯示或點擊無效。
5. 緩存問題
瀏覽器或服務(wù)器緩存可能導(dǎo)致舊版代碼被加載,從而影響移動端菜單的功能。
解決方法
1. 檢查主題兼容性
- 確保使用最新版本的主題。
- 切換到默認(rèn)主題(如Twenty Twenty-Four)測試是否恢復(fù)正常。
- 聯(lián)系主題開發(fā)者反饋問題。
2. 禁用插件排查沖突
- 暫時禁用所有插件,觀察菜單是否恢復(fù)正常。
- 逐一重新啟用插件,找出沖突的插件并尋找替代方案。
3. 檢查JavaScript和CSS錯誤
- 在瀏覽器開發(fā)者工具(F12)中查看Console和Network選項卡,排查JS或CSS加載錯誤。
- 修復(fù)或移除沖突的自定義代碼。
4. 清除緩存
- 清除瀏覽器緩存或使用無痕模式測試。
- 如果使用緩存插件(如WP Rocket、W3 Total Cache),清除緩存并暫時禁用。
5. 使用移動端專用菜單插件
如果主題的移動端菜單功能較弱,可以嘗試安裝專用插件,如WP Mobile Menu或Responsive Menu。
6. 檢查媒體查詢和斷點設(shè)置
確保主題的CSS媒體查詢正確適配不同屏幕尺寸,避免菜單在特定分辨率下失效。
總結(jié)
WordPress移動端菜單無法打開的問題通常由主題、插件或代碼沖突引起。通過逐步排查,大多數(shù)問題都可以解決。如果自行調(diào)試?yán)щy,建議尋求專業(yè)開發(fā)者幫助,或更換更穩(wěn)定的主題和插件組合,以確保移動端用戶體驗流暢。